Description
Air pollution exposure during pregnancy has been associated with adverse birth outcomes.
Uncertainties remain about the effect at very low exposure levels. The aim of this study was to explore the association
of maternal exposure to air pollutants during pregnancy at very low exposure levels with birth weight and estimate
the health impact.
